Output 75e384f5d7675122c846da22f8da5dc440ab7a373edc4388cbec5685928fe30a:0

value
582750
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f939cca54c09cd7020c1ffc64bf9cf69a98bddc OP_EQUAL
address
3DKaaCYjRULXtcn72VRpHKCSHqqp9dTaJz
transaction
75e384f5d7675122c846da22f8da5dc440ab7a373edc4388cbec5685928fe30a
spent
true